A 17-year-old cyclist was rushed to hospital late Tuesday after colliding with a car in Ahuntsic-Cartierville.
Police said the incident happened at about 11:30 P.M. at the corners of Lajeunesse Street and Henri-Bourassa Blvd.
Witnesses told investigators the cyclist did not stop at a red light as he passed through the intersection. The 49-year-old driver, who had a green light, was not able to stop in time.
Police said speed was not a factor.
The young man was taken to hospital with serious head injuries; doctors said he will recover.
According to police the 17-year-old was not wearing a helmet.
